- Optimize 5G New Radio (NR) with waveform based on orthogonal frequency-division multiplexing (OFDM) and its evolution for satellite communication (Satcom) applications
- Design machine learning models to reduce the computational complexity and power consumption of several physical layer processing blocks of the receiver, such as decoding, channel estimation, and demodulation
- Ensure the ML models reduce the complexity while maintaining satisfactory performance in terms of throughput and bit-error-rate
- Identify the most suitable metrics to evaluate the machine learning models considering the system performance
- Implementing and developing a software and/or hardware testing environment to compare and evaluate the proposed techniques and architectures
- Disseminating results through scientific publications and conferences
- Contribute to the different research projects, either coordinating technical contributions and/or preparing project deliverables
- Preparing new research proposals to attract industrial, national, and European projects
- Eventually providing assistance in the supervision of PhD students
- A PhD degree in Telecommunication Engineering, or Electrical Engineering or Computer Science/engineering with a focus on wireless communications and AI/ML tools and methods
- Experience in signal processing for wireless communications algorithms. Especially strong knowledge of the physical layer (tasks such as decoding, demodulation, and estimation)
- Background in optimization theory
- Experience using machine learning to solve/improve physical layer processing tasks, especially decoding
- Practical experience in using FPGA accelerators such as Versal to train/evaluate AI/ML models
- Sound publication track record in relevant international conferences and top journals in the following research areas (at least one IEEE Transaction publication is mandatory)
- Strong programming skills in MATLAB, Python/TensorFlow/Sionna. Others, like C/C++, are a plus but not mandatory
- International experience is desirable
- Experience working with industrial or public-funded research projects is highly desirable
- Highly committed, excellent team worker, and strong critical thinking skills
- Excellent written and verbal communication skills in English
